Information literacy skills support lifelong learning by empowering individuals to find, evaluate, and use information effectively in any stage of life or area of interest.

✅ Key Ways Information Literacy Supports Lifelong Learning

1.Critical Thinking

  • Helps individuals assess the credibility and relevance of information before accepting or using it.

2.Independent Learning

  • Enables people to learn on their own, beyond formal education, using reliable resources.

3.Problem Solving

  • Supports informed decision-making in personal, academic, and professional contexts.

4.Adaptability

  • Prepares individuals to navigate and keep up with changing information and technologies.

5.Digital Citizenship

  • Promotes ethical use of information, including respecting copyright and avoiding plagiarism.
